Anybody getting a timeout error when accessing the Apple.com? Recently I am having problems accessing the Apple home page. I can ping the address (takes about 179.067 ms) but when trying to open it on any of my browser I get an annoying "Timeout" error.

Any suggestions?

I can access it just fine. Try another browser or just dump your cache and cookies in whatever browser you are using and try again.
